In a chilling episode that has shaken communities and raised disturbing questions about where society is headed, a man in Bhagalpur, Bihar brutally attacked his wife with acid amid a domestic dispute and then ended his own life in a horrific aftermath. The violent incident has ignited public outrage and intense worry over escalating domestic violence and the shocking extremities people are willing to go to in moments of conflict.

The horrifying episode unfolded in the Ranitallab area of Bhagalpur’s Industrial Region, where a long-standing feud between the couple erupted into a nightmarish reality. According to preliminary accounts, 55-year-old Dulal Poddar returned from Delhi on New Year’s Eve, hoping to reunite with his family. However, old tensions allegedly resurfaced soon after his arrival, leading to a severe altercation with his wife, Poonam Devi, who is reported to run a local school.

In a shocking attempt to harm her, Poddar allegedly forcefully poured corrosive acid on his wife’s body and compelled her to drink the substance, leaving her critically injured and in a serious medical condition. Immediately after the brutal assault, he locked himself inside a room and ingested acid as well, in what appears to be a desperate and tragic act of self-destruction. Hours later, law enforcement found his life had slipped away in agonizing circumstances, while his wife continued to receive intensive care in hospital.

The couple’s young son, overwhelmed by fear and confusion, fled with local children to a relative’s home during the chaos, later returning only to discover the grim reality his parents had faced. His chilling reaction fearing his father might also harm other children reflects the deep psychological trauma such violence inflicts on families and communities.

This latest incident is not an isolated case. Across Bihar and other regions, acid and domestic attack cases have repeatedly surfaced, leaving victims scarred physically and emotionally. These attacks are meant not only to injure but to terrorize and permanently disfigure a pattern that civil society activists and legal experts describe as indicative of deeper societal failures to address gender-based violence and mental health crises.

Acid attacks represent one of the most heinous forms of assault, designed to maim rather than merely injure, and the law treats them with maximum severity. Yet, despite legal protections, enforcement gaps, societal stigma, and inadequate preventive measures often leave victims vulnerable and justice slow to follow.
